Anamorphosis is the term used to describe a distorted object, which appears normal with the help of a tool. In this case, the tool is the look of an observer. It symbolizes the aim of ego for acceptance in order to feel fulfilled, complete. To strengthen the idea I chose to use auto-irony and portray myself. Greta Gliaudyte is an emerging artist from Lithuania. Gliaudyte presents her work in a variety of disciplines, including classical art forms like sculpture as well as visual effects and programming in the film business. Making creative decisions during the sculpture-making process is facilitated by technical expertise. The artist enjoys fusing conventional media with modern technology to produce innovative ideas, such as the sculpture "Atlas", which is a bronze classical figure with an LED ring.

Greta Gliaudyte was born in 1998, in Lithuania.
